Fuse

Fuse verb - To turn into a single mass or entity that is more or less the same throughout.
Usage example: the many foundries would daily fuse copper and zinc to create the brass that made the city famous

Interweave

Interweave verb - To cause to twine about one another.
Usage example: interweaved garlands of red and gold beads and wrapped them around the Christmas tree
